Bibenzyl-2,4'-diol, also known as 2,4'-dihydroxy-1,1'-biphenyl, is an organic compound with the chemical formula C12H10O2. It is a white crystalline solid that is soluble in organic solvents such as ethanol and acetone. bibenzyl-2,4'-diol is a type of bibenzyl, which refers to a class of compounds consisting of two benzene rings connected by a methylene bridge. Bibenzyl-2,4'-diol is synthesized through various chemical reactions, including the condensation of 2,4-dihydroxybenzaldehyde with benzyl alcohol. It has potential applications in the pharmaceutical and chemical industries, particularly as a precursor for the synthesis of other compounds. Additionally, it has been identified as a natural product in certain plants and has been studied for its potential biological activities.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1875-21-4 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 1,8,7 and 5 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 2 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1875-21:
(6*1)+(5*8)+(4*7)+(3*5)+(2*2)+(1*1)=94
94 % 10 = 4
So 1875-21-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Synthesis and evaluation of inhibitory activity in vitro of dihydrostilbenes against human neutrophil elastases

Huang, Guo-Li,Liu, Bo,Tian, Xing-Jun,Chen, Ye-Gao

, p. 353 - 358 (2019/03/11)

Twelve dihydrostilbenes (including five new analogues) were prepared by the Witting-Hornor reaction from appropriate aromatic aldehydes and phosphonate esters, followed by hydrogenation in five steps. The in vitro inhibition activity against human neutrophil elastase (HNE) of these dihydrostilbenes was evaluated, and three 1,2-dihydroxylated dihydrostilbenes (6b, 6j, and 6l) exhibited stronger inhibitory activity against HNE than other analogues.
